Transaction 23c8236d54e1f35aaa14a0dac52b91c4655b06476ca05b99780e627d82b18d5f
1 Input
1 Output
-
23c8236d54e1f35aaa14a0dac52b91c4655b06476ca05b99780e627d82b18d5f:0
- value
- 9966381
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d65525d3a41167b3abcb9ae67fe0478cb6af754a OP_EQUAL
- address
- 3MEJXmMhRob24YLyZz97H5f2iiAYpSUWAG